A robot hoover is a useful household appliance that can sweep, vacuum and mop floors without needing to lift a finger. The latest models feature smart mapping technology that allows them to memorize the arrangement of your home and avoid obstacles with ease. They can also be controlled by smartphones and voice assistants. Some even have charging stations that empty their trash bins and fill the water tanks on board to enhance hands-free use.

A strong suction force is vital for a robotic cleaner because it determines the level of cleanliness it can attain. It is measured in Pa (Pascals) and a higher number indicates more powerful cleaning. It is recommended to select a model with at least 3,000Pa for more effective results. A suction system with a high power will remove pet hairs, small dirt particles and pesky dead skin cells and other debris from the floor in the blink of an eye.

The majority of robot vacuum cleaner best vacuums come with side brushes that help them reach corners and other tight places. They also recognize the kind of flooring and adjust their pressure accordingly, applying more force when cleaning tiles as opposed to carpets. Some vacuums also have additional features like "dirt sensing" which analyses the amount dust in the machine and triggers the vacuum to clean it again. Another feature is "freo" which enables it to make its own cleaning decisions.

Initially robot vacuums were fitted with simple bump sensors which would be activated when they struck an item. Later the introduction of infrared sensors to prevent them from snagging on furniture or other heavy objects. Some advanced robots come with crossed infrared sensors as well as 3D structured light technology. They project a pattern onto the surroundings and examine the way it reflects back in order to determine the dimensions of objects in the vicinity.

When the robot vacuum has completed its cleaning job, it will automatically return to its docking station to recharge. It will continue to where it left off unless a manual restart is required. Some premium models have self-emptying bottoms that eliminates the need to manually empty the bin or see whether there are hairs that are tangled. Depending on the size of the bin, the dustbin may need to be empty every couple of cleans, or even more often.

Battery life

The battery life is essential to the performance of the robot vacuum cleaner. The life span of a robot hoover is determined by the model, its use and maintenance practices. The battery type is an important aspect and lithium-ion batteries offer superior energy density and long lives with minimal degradation in between charging and discharging cycles.

The software that is used in a robot hoover is another crucial factor, as manufacturers regularly release updates to solve operational issues and improve the algorithms for navigation. These improvements increase the appliance's efficiency, and reduce unnecessary energy consumption. The latest software improves battery management, which can extend the device's lifespan and time to run.

To ensure maximum performance, it is essential to replace wear-prone components like filters, brushes and mops. This will extend the lifespan of the device. Removing these parts frequently will help to avoid any clogs and excessive wear and keeping the robot vacuum cleaner reviews vacuum clean helps to safeguard the battery.

The life of batteries can also differ according to how frequently you use the device as well as how you take care of it. Frequent use will reduce its life span, while less frequent or minimal usage will extend the duration. The battery could be damaged by storing the device in extreme temperatures or handling it rough. The battery of a robot vacuum should be charged before each cleaning session and kept in a temperature-controlled environment to minimize its degradation.
